Output dc635096c7eab6d070d8569ca7bbdb604fdd7ce74804e19a69b2ddd423f175a5:1

value
1155648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f787a4984397e0f74bbbb6a8539d7feabecb0350 OP_EQUAL
address
3QFqKZcfyPMR2WBLASfsJQ9efMwkDu2c9o
transaction
dc635096c7eab6d070d8569ca7bbdb604fdd7ce74804e19a69b2ddd423f175a5
confirmations
373150
spent
true